The Ruthless Billionaire’s Regret

The Ruthless Billionaire’s Regret

Isabella Rodriguez is desperate—bills piling up, her mother sick, and her job on the line. One reckless night with a dangerous stranger, Adrian Knight, gives her the money she needs, but leaves her with a secret she can’t undo. Four years later, she’s built a quiet life with her son, until Adrian finds her. Powerful, ruthless, and determined, he wants the child he once rejected. Now Isabella must protect her family while navigating a man who terrifies her and ignites feelings she never expected. Can she resist him or will falling for Adrian cost her everything?

My Ex-Husband’s Regret

My Ex-Husband’s Regret

When Camilla and Raphael cross paths again after being divorced for five years, he discovers that they have a daughter together. Camilla and Raphael are forced to come together to co-parent their child. As time goes by they realize that they still have feelings for each other. Will she give the man who once broke her heart a second chance or will they let her past stop their future?
